Semi-permanent dyes don’t usually contain the chemicals necessary to go deep into your hair, so color is only deposited in the outer layer. These dyes are usually safer to use and will last for up to 12 shampoos. It’s not perfect, but it’s a great option if you don’t want to ruin your hair with bleach. To get the look, your colorist will hand-paint lavender highlights throughout your mane, placing them in a way that looks natural. This means no harsh lines of demarcation as your roots start to grow out, extending the necessary time between touch-ups.
